The following are the main application scenarios of RFID card payment by Shenzhen Cardlan Company:

1. Public transportation sector
Public transportation such as buses and subways: Passengers can complete payments by carrying a bus or subway card containing an RFID chip and tapping it on the card reader, without the need to carry cash or change, greatly improving travel efficiency. At the same time, this non-contact payment method also avoids the inconvenience and security risks in cash transactions.

2. Access control system
Residential and office building access control: In residential and office buildings, RFID access control systems provide residents or employees with access cards or wristbands with RFID chips, achieving contactless access control. Cardholders only need to bring their cards or wristbands close to the access card reader to complete identity verification and door opening operations, improving the convenience and security of passage.

3. Other fields
Electronic wallets and payment systems: Some countries or regions have launched RFID based electronic wallets and payment systems, allowing users to make contactless payments through their mobile phones or bank cards. This payment method is not only convenient and fast, but also improves the security of payment.
Campus One Card System: RFID technology is applied to the one card system on campus to achieve integrated management of multiple systems such as access control, library, and identity authentication. Students or faculty members only need to carry one card to complete various payment and verification operations.

In summary, RFID card payment technology has been widely used in various fields such as public transportation, retail shopping, and access control systems due to its unique advantages. With the continuous advancement of technology and the expansion of application scenarios, RFID card payment will play a more important role in the future and become an indispensable intelligent tool in our lives. Whether a bus is equipped with one or two card readers mainly depends on the fare calculation method of the route: single-fare routes usually only require passengers to tap their cards once when boarding, so one card reader is sufficient; while distance-based fare routes require passengers to tap their cards both when boarding and alighting to calculate the actual trip cost, hence two card readers are needed.
